Facebook as a means of support: from easy treatment of diseases to Akshaya Kosh in schools

19-year-old Shashidhar Panthi of Malika Rural Municipality-7 in Gulmi was suffering from kidney failure three years ago. His family, who was being treated at the University Teaching Hospital, was in poor economic condition.

A campaign was launched on Facebook to save him. Two lakh 78 thousand rupees were collected through this campaign. Which made the treatment very easy. He is currently undergoing treatment. The money collected due to social media helped him in his kidney treatment.

On August 21, 2077, Khagishwara Pokharel of Madane Rural Municipality-2 suffered a broken spine after being chased by a snake. She was deprived of treatment due to lack of finances . After learning about the incident from abroad through social media, his treatment became easier after receiving financial support. She got support of two lakh rupees through social media. So she was well treated.

Five years ago, the house of 81-year-old Nar Bahadur Vick of Malika-7 was completely destroyed by a landslide. He and his wife lost their 23-year-old son in India and became homeless. The news spread on social media on Facebook. Because of this, he got financial support . After collecting a total of Rs 120,000, his house was built. They are now living happily in the same house.

Deepak Khatri of Isma Rural Municipality-1 is suffering from throat cancer. He is currently being treated at the Chitwan Cancer Hospital and his property has run out during his treatment. After that, he started receiving financial support, that too through the social network Facebook. So far, financial assistance of 2 lakh rupees has come for him.

Mekh Bahadur Kumal of Isma Rural Municipality-2 was seriously injured after falling while repairing the roof of his house. He is currently undergoing treatment in Butwal. Due to the lack of funds for treatment, he has started collecting funds from the social network Facebook. Even now, the financial collection continues and his treatment continues. After receiving financial support from the network, there has been a lot of relief in his treatment. 

Baburam Panthi, a teacher of Palukha Secondary School of Isma Rural Municipality-2, conducted this campaign. "The neighbor's brother is undergoing treatment, the financial situation is weak," he said, "social media has become a supportive medium, due to which the treatment has become easier." He has also helped Kumal with 180 thousand rupees.

Another example of how effective social media is, is Akshay Kosh established by Malika-8 Thanapati Basic School. The school has raised an Akshaya Kosh of Rs 10 lakh 70 thousand by using Facebook.

DB Khadka, chairman of the school management committee, said that the money was collected by calling on Facebook within a period of 6 months. "We have discussed our campaign on social media," he said, "many people have helped us by getting information from Facebook." He said that not only the locals but also the neighboring municipalities of Madane Rural Municipality, Dang and Kavrepalanchok have received financial support. The school plans to use the interest from that amount for the long-term educational development of the school. He said that the annual support of Rs 1 lakh 80 thousand is for meeting the minimum basic needs. Khadka says that because of social media, support has been received even during family celebrations.  

Long-term complex diseases have been treated through social media including Facebook. Social media has become an easy way to solve the serious problems of kidney patients, heart disease, cancer sufferers and others. Because of social media, timely information, relief, rescue and financial support are being collected easily.   

At the local level, education, health, transportation and drinking water service facilities and information about inconvenience are also provided immediately. Content including Facebook, Messenger, Tik Tok, WhatsApp, Viber and X have become its supporting means. 

analyst Ganesh Sripali says that everyone has equal access to information and the right to express themselves. "Positive knowledge can be gained by watching the message material," he said, "Many talents have come out through social media." He says that it helps to maintain the relationship even if you are physically far away. "In addition to this, social networks have become effective for gathering support in the treatment of patients, for uniting in social work," he said.
